+/**
+ * __efi_runtime_data - declares a non-const variable for EFI runtime section
+ *
+ * This macro indicates that a variable is non-const and should go into the
+ * EFI runtime section, and thus still be available when the OS is running.
+ *
+ * Only use on variables not declared const.
+ *
+ * Example:
+ *
+ * ::
+ *
+ * static __efi_runtime_data my_computed_table[256];
+ */
+#define __efi_runtime_data __section(".data.efi_runtime")
+
+/**
+ * __efi_runtime_rodata - declares a read-only variable for EFI runtime section
+ *
+ * This macro indicates that a variable is read-only (const) and should go into
+ * the EFI runtime section, and thus still be available when the OS is running.
+ *
+ * Only use on variables also declared const.
+ *
+ * Example:
+ *
+ * ::
+ *
+ * static const __efi_runtime_rodata my_const_table[] = { 1, 2, 3 };
+ */
+#define __efi_runtime_rodata __section(".rodata.efi_runtime")
+
+/**
+ * __efi_runtime - declares a function for EFI runtime section
+ *
+ * This macro indicates that a function should go into the EFI runtime section,
+ * and thus still be available when the OS is running.
+ *
+ * Example:
+ *
+ * ::
+ *
+ * static __efi_runtime compute_my_table(void);
+ */
+#define __efi_runtime __section(".text.efi_runtime")

+/**
+ * struct efi_fw_image - Information on firmware images updatable through
+ * capsule update
+ *
+ * This structure gives information about the firmware images on the platform
+ * which can be updated through the capsule update mechanism
+ *
+ * @image_type_id: Image GUID. Same value is to be used in the capsule
+ * @fw_name: Name of the firmware image
+ * @image_index: Image Index, same as value passed to SetImage FMP
+ * function
+ */
+struct efi_fw_image {
+ efi_guid_t image_type_id;
+ u16 *fw_name;
+ u8 image_index;
+};
-/* No loader configured, stub out EFI_ENTRY */
-static inline void efi_restore_gd(void) { }
-static inline void efi_set_bootdev(const char *dev, const char *devnr,
- const char *path, void *buffer,
- size_t buffer_size) { }
-static inline void efi_net_set_dhcp_ack(void *pkt, int len) { }
-static inline void efi_print_image_infos(void *pc) { }
-static inline efi_status_t efi_launch_capsules(void)
-{
- return EFI_SUCCESS;
-}
+/**
+ * struct efi_capsule_update_info - Information needed for capsule updates
+ *
+ * This structure provides information needed for performing firmware
+ * updates. The structure needs to be initialised per platform, for all
+ * platforms which enable capsule updates
+ *
+ * @dfu_string: String used to populate dfu_alt_info
+ * @images: Pointer to an array of updatable images
+ */
+struct efi_capsule_update_info {
+ const char *dfu_string;
+ struct efi_fw_image *images;
+};
